About Nuvama Wealth Management Ltd
Nuvama Wealth Management Limited is an integrated wealth and asset management platform with businesses spanning wealth management, asset management and capital markets. It serves ultra-high-net-worth individuals, high-net-worth and affluent clients, family offices, institutions and corporate customers.
The company traces its legacy to the former Edelweiss wealth-management business and is backed by PAG. Its platform combines relationship managers, investment specialists, research, digital capabilities and a broad product shelf across managed investments, advisory, broking and capital-markets solutions.
For investors, important monitorables include client assets, net new money, recurring-fee growth, yield on assets, operating PAT, cost-to-income ratio, employee productivity, regulatory compliance and the sensitivity of transaction income to market conditions.
Business segments and investor focus
Nuvama is commonly analysed through Wealth Management, Asset Management and Capital Markets. Investors should separate recurring advisory and management fees from market-linked brokerage, distribution and transaction income when comparing growth and valuation.
Business Model
Nuvama earns fees, commissions and spreads by advising clients, distributing and managing investment products, executing trades, providing institutional equities and investment-banking services, and offering related financing or platform solutions where permitted.
Recurring revenue can come from assets under management or advice, while transaction-linked revenue may depend more heavily on market activity, deal flow and brokerage volumes. Growth is influenced by relationship-manager productivity, client acquisition, net new money, investment performance and product mix.
The model is people-, trust- and compliance-intensive. Key risks include market cyclicality, regulatory change, fee compression, talent retention, operational risk, product suitability and reputational events.

Nuvama Wealth Management investor and customer FAQs
These FAQs explain Nuvama’s services, business model, customer segments, market-linked risks, dividends and financial monitorables for beginners and retail investors.
What does Nuvama Wealth Management do?
Nuvama Wealth Management Limited is an integrated wealth and asset management company serving high-net-worth individuals, ultra-high-net-worth families, affluent investors, institutions and corporate clients through wealth management, asset management and capital-markets services.
How does Nuvama Wealth Management earn revenue?
Nuvama earns fees and commissions from advisory, distribution, brokerage, managed products, asset management, investment banking, institutional equities and related financial services. Revenue can vary with client assets, net new money, market activity and product mix.
What are Nuvama’s main business segments?
The group broadly operates across Wealth Management, Asset Management and Capital Markets. Wealth Management includes private wealth and affluent-client services, while Capital Markets includes institutional equities and investment-banking activities.
Who are Nuvama’s customers?
Its customers include HNIs, UHNIs, family offices, affluent investors, corporates and institutional investors. Product suitability, fees, risk and eligibility differ by client category and service.

What risks should investors monitor in Nuvama Wealth Management?
Important risks include market volatility, lower transaction activity, weaker net new money, pressure on yields, regulatory changes, concentration in market-linked revenue, talent retention, execution risk and reputational or compliance events.
Why are client assets and net new money important for Nuvama?
Client assets show the scale of assets serviced on the platform, while net new money indicates fresh client flows. Both can influence recurring fees, cross-sell opportunities and future revenue, although market movements can also change asset values.

What financial indicators matter for a wealth management company?
Retail investors commonly track client assets, net new money, revenue growth, operating PAT, cost-to-income ratio, return on equity, fee yields, recurring-revenue mix, employee productivity and cash conversion.
How can stock-market conditions affect Nuvama?
Rising markets can lift client asset values and activity, while weak or volatile markets can reduce transaction income and assets. A diversified revenue mix and stable net new money can partly reduce this cyclicality.
